About Converting Grains per Cubic Centimeter to Centigrams per Pint

Grain per Cubic Centimeter and Centigram per Pint both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.

Formula

centigrams per pint = grains per cubic centimeter × 3066.1319688

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 grain per cubic centimeter equals 64.79891 base units, and 1 centigram per pint equals 0.0211337641887 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ct grain per cubic centimeter-to-centigram per pint factor of 3066.1319688.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?

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
